| 1 | | SENATE RESOLUTION
| 2 | | WHEREAS, The members of the Illinois Senate are saddened to | 3 | | learn of the death of Wayne F. Machnich of Lake Bluff, who | 4 | | passed away on May 17, 2020; and
| 5 | | WHEREAS, Wayne Machnich was born in Waukegan on April 26, | 6 | | 1943; he grew up in North Chicago; he was a long-time resident | 7 | | of Waukegan and lived in Lake Bluff for the last 22 years; an | 8 | | Architecture graduate, he attended the University of Illinois | 9 | | and Southern Illinois University; and
| 10 | | WHEREAS, Wayne Machnich began working at Legat Architects | 11 | | in 1968, where he served as president from 1983 to 2007 and | 12 | | retired in 2013; he was a founding member of its Board of | 13 | | Directors; and
| 14 | | WHEREAS, Wayne Machnich served on the Architectural | 15 | | Foundation Board of Southern Illinois University; he was | 16 | | recognized with the SIU Alumni Achievement Award in 2007; he | 17 | | was also the founder and past president of the Waukegan Schools | 18 | | Foundation; and
| 19 | | WHEREAS, Wayne Machnich was an avid golfer, and he served | 20 | | as the past president of the Glen Flora Country Club; he also | 21 | | enjoyed traveling with his wife; together, they visited all 50 |

| 1 | | states and all 7 continents, including Antarctica; and
| 2 | | WHEREAS, Wayne Machnich was preceded in death by his | 3 | | parents, Gilbert and Angela Machnich; and
| 4 | | WHEREAS, Wayne Machnich is survived by his wife of 48 | 5 | | years, Cheryl Machnich; his daughter, Tegan (Var Lordahl) | 6 | | Machnich; his grandchildren, Everett and Quinn; his sister, | 7 | | Corinne Nennig; and his nephews, Frank (Cindy) Nennig, Monte | 8 | | (Cheryl) Nennig, and Mike (Michelle) Nennig; therefore, be it
| 9 | | RESOLVED, BY THE SENATE OF THE ONE HUNDRED FIRST GENERAL | 10 | | ASSEMBLY OF THE STATE OF ILLINOIS, that we mourn the passing of | 11 | | Wayne F. Machnich and extend our sincere condolences to his | 12 | | family, friends, and all who knew and loved him; and be it | 13 | | further
| 14 | | RESOLVED, That a suitable copy of this resolution be | 15 | | presented to the family of Wayne Machnich as an expression of | 16 | | our deepest sympathy.
